Heat shield rattling

Hey everyone. Had my '97 escort for about 3 years, and before I bought it I had it checked out by a mechanic. I was told that this rattling noise we were hearing was a loose heat shield, and they could just weld it back on or something. Well they said it wasn't really a big deal as long as the noise didn't bother me, so I just left it.

Well 3 years later, it is kinda getting to me. In reading other threads, it looks like there's more than one heat shield. How can I tell where it's at, and how can I fix it? It rattles mostly after reving, when it's going back down to idle, and sometimes at idle.

I popped the hood and reved the car while listening close to the engine, and it's definietly coming from somewhere right behind the engine, I can hear it real close, just can't see it.

Re: Heat shield rattling

The exhaust manifold has a metal heat shied around it. The mounts for the heat shield often break, resulting in a rattling noise such as you describe. So I would check the heat shields on the exhaust manifold, exhaust pipe and catalytic converter. This more than likley is a exhaust related issue.

Re: Heat shield rattling

Ummmmm, just get the car safely in the air and visually look for the loose shield. Use a large hose clamp to re-secure it to the pipe.
